Primark mulls click-and-collect trial expansion

Retail Gazette

The fast fashion chain is currently trialling click-and-collect across 57 stores, for its womenswear and kidswear products. Speaking at the LIVE Retail Week x Grocer conference, Primark CEO Paul Marchant said: “It plays into our bricks-and-mortar strategy because it is driving more customers to the stores. .”
